Members of the Bajoran species resemble humans for the most part, with the exception of a small set of ridges on the bridge of their noses.īajoran surnames are placed before their given names, hence former USS Enterprise-D bridge officer Ro Laren being known as Ensign Ro.īajorans receive two bonuses: Creative, a 5% bonus to damage and healing with kits, and Spiritual, a 10% bonus to both heals received and regeneration. Members of this militaristic society tend to settle their disputes through ritual combat.Īndorians are easily recognizable by their skin color, and by the antennae that protrude from the top of their heads.Īs a species, Andorians receive one bonus: Acute Senses, which grants a +20% bonus to stealth sight and a 10% bonus to exploit damage.
